(57) [Abstract] [Purpose] The present invention uses a floating contact rotary deodorizer to remove deodorants and sewage from offensive odors emitted from sewage treatment facilities, especially septic tanks, sewage treatment plants, organic wastewater treatment plants, and toilets. The contact is made dense and the bad odor generated from the wastewater treatment facilities such as the septic tank is removed. [Structure] A cylinder of arbitrary size is hermetically sealed, and the cylinder is assembled into a frame so that it can be floated. Then, a cylindrical mesh basket, which is filled with a deodorant inside the frame, is rotatably attached. A trapezoidal wing (arbitrary size) is attached to the flat plate outside the basket to guide the rotation more smoothly. Thus, it is characterized by promoting rotation, contact, and agitation while floating, and eliminating bad odors generated from sewage. Such a structure is intended for a facility where water flow and water pressure are already present, but in a tank where there is no movement of water, a new pump or blower is used to generate water flow pressure and operate the device.

汚水処理場より発する悪臭は,主として臭突装置によるものが多い。つまりパ イプを利用して高遠隔地へ吸引して放流する。或は又脱臭剤を投入したり、固定 して汚水に接触させる。又一方ではイオン交換によるもの等固定設備によるもの が多い。家庭のトイレ等小規模の脱臭法としては、脱臭効果より芳香剤によって 中和する手段が用いられて脱臭の代替をする例が増加している。このような芳香 性や、化学反応による脱臭法は、汚水をさらに悪化させ、下水処理場等の浄化負 荷を増大するのみである。 Most of the offensive odors emitted from sewage treatment plants are due to the odor colliding device. In other words, the pipe is used to aspirate and release to high remote areas. Alternatively, add a deodorant or fix it to bring it into contact with sewage. On the other hand, there are many fixed facilities such as those by ion exchange. As a small-scale deodorizing method for household toilets, etc., an increasing number of cases are being used instead of deodorizing by using a means of neutralizing with an aromatic agent rather than the deodorizing effect. Such aroma and deodorization method by chemical reaction only worsen sewage and increase the purification load of sewage treatment plants.

本考案は、上記の課題を解決する為に動流の汚水を利用す為浮筒枠を繋留し て浮遊させ円筒メッツュ籠は2/3位水中に没入する、該円筒メッシュ籠の外 部に付してある台形の突出翼に、水圧を得て脱臭材を内蔵した、回転円筒メ ッシュ籠を回転させる。つまり動流水の圧力能に更に円筒メッシュ籠の自転に よって、円筒メッシュ籠と水との間に起る気泡が、脱臭剤の周辺に充満して効率 よく汚水と脱臭剤と接触するようになる。従って浮遊しつつ脱臭剤は溶出する為 、汚水系内は短期間に脱臭能が充満することになる。脱臭剤は種々あるが、自然 の状態の環境に最も適合する腐植物質を本考案では対象とする。本回転接触脱臭 器は、図示中2の浮筒枠により、障害物をガードしつつ、汚水中に浮遊する為、 汚水量の増減にかかわらず、常に水中の同深にあって接触すると同時に回転によ る気泡酸素の供給によって好気性を高めることを特徴とする回転接触脱臭器とし たものである。 In order to solve the above-mentioned problems, the present invention uses the sewage of a dynamic flow, so that the floating cylinder frame is tethered and floated, and the cylindrical Met cage is immersed in the 2 / 3rd position in the water. The trapezoidal protruding blades are rotated to rotate a rotating cylindrical mesh basket that contains water pressure and contains deodorant. In other words, due to the pressure capability of the moving water and the rotation of the cylindrical mesh cage, the air bubbles generated between the cylindrical mesh cage and the water fill the area around the deodorant and come into effective contact with the wastewater and the deodorant. . Therefore, the deodorant elutes while floating, and the deodorizing capacity is filled in the wastewater system in a short period of time. Although there are various deodorants, in the present invention, the humic substance most suited to the natural environment is targeted. This rotating contact deodorizer floats in the dirty water while guarding obstacles by the floating frame 2 shown in the figure, so regardless of the increase or decrease in the amount of the dirty water, it always stays at the same depth in the water and comes into contact with rotation. This is a rotary contact deodorizer characterized by enhancing aerobicity by supplying bubble oxygen.

以下本考案の実施例について、図面に基づいて説明する。 まず第一図、正面図について説明する。1の円筒メッシュ籠は、3の心棒によ って、2の浮筒枠の側面部に熔接した4の浮筒枠固定板兼軸受に、1の円筒メッ シュ籠の中心、心棒が取りつけられている。の浮筒枠は、浮筒の浮遊状態に円 筒メッシュ籠の中心を標準に設定すると該籠と、汚水の交錯部分が少ない為、4 の軸受板下部に同筒メッシュ籠中心を設定する。然して脱臭剤を汚水中により長 時間接触させる。第5図6に示す台形受圧翼は、傾斜角度を60度位とし、水圧 をスムーズに受け、又水圧を脱する時は、抵抗が少ない。即ち、水流、水圧の場 所へ回転接触脱臭器が設定されると、6の受圧翼(台形)が直ちに水圧を受け、 動力源となって、1回転メッシュ籠を回転させる。該脱臭器は、不特定の水流水 圧を吸収して動力源とする為その繋留は、弛緩な方法をもってする。 以上のように構成した実施例の作用について、次に説明する。6の台形受圧翼 に受けた水圧は、直ちに、1の円筒メッシュ籠を回転させる。この時メッシュと 水との交錯によって気泡が生じ、回転に従って気泡の一部はメッシュ籠の中に移 動し、脱臭剤と接触して、好気性分解能が発生して悪臭の除去と、BOD等の除 去作用を引き起し、時間の経過と共に、曝気槽のような部位によって該作用は、 拡大する。 Embodiments of the present invention will be described below with reference to the drawings. First, the first view and the front view will be described. The cylindrical mesh basket of 1 has the center of the cylindrical mesh basket and the mandrel attached to the floating frame fixing plate and bearing of 4 welded to the side surface of the floating frame of 2 by the mandrel of 3 . In the floating frame, when the center of the cylindrical mesh basket is set as a standard in the floating state of the floating cylinder, the intersecting portion of the cage and the wastewater is small, so the center of the cylindrical mesh basket is set at the lower part of the bearing plate of 4. However, the deodorant is kept in contact with the dirty water for a long time. The trapezoidal pressure-receiving blade shown in FIG. 5 and FIG. 6 has an inclination angle of about 60 degrees, receives water pressure smoothly, and has little resistance when releasing water pressure. That is, when the rotary contact deodorizer is set in the place of water flow and water pressure, the pressure receiving blades (trapezoids) of 6 receive water pressure immediately, and serve as a power source to rotate the one-rotation mesh basket. Since the deodorizer absorbs unspecified water flow pressure and uses it as a power source, its detention is performed by a loose method. The operation of the embodiment configured as above will be described below. The water pressure received by the trapezoidal pressure-receiving blade of 6 immediately rotates the cylindrical mesh basket of 1. At this time, air bubbles are generated due to the intersection of the mesh and water, and some of the air bubbles move into the mesh basket as it rotates, contacting the deodorant, aerobic decomposition occurs, and the bad odor is removed and BOD etc. The effect of scavenging is increased, and with time, the effect is expanded by a site such as an aeration tank.
